In a statement to the news agency Tanjug upon his arrival in Moscow, Naumov said that in talks with Khristenko he will discuss further improvement of cooperation between Serbia and Russia in the energy sector.
He expressed expectation that this visit will accelerate work in the energy sector, above all in the areas of petrol and gas, and that results will be visible in the upcoming months.
The Serbian delegation consists of assistant ministers of energy and mining Slobodan Sokolovic and Milutin Prodanovic, General Director of public company Srbijagas Milos Milankovic, General Director of public enterprise Transnafta Nebojsa Lemaic, and general director of the Serbian Oil Industry (NIS) Srdjan Bosnjankovic.
